Crossing the street

Heading south? Well, if you are down Busselton way then why not check out Look Both Ways. This group exhibition features a posse of Edith Cowan University students who have gotten back together to exhibit new works. Think of it as a class reunion, one where Merry Fox, Pam Harrison-Boyd, Jane Leah, Deanna Mosca, Charlotte Otranto and Jane Watkins join forces to once again showcase their extensive talents. The exhibition takes place at ArtGeo Gallery in Busselton and runs until March 9. Be sure to check it out if you’re down that way! www.artgeo.com.au
